  The solar corona can cause unstable phases for sources too close to the Sun.
  SCHED provides warnings at individual scans for distances less than 10 degrees.
  The distance from the Sun to each source in this schedule is:
    Source         Sun distance (deg) 
   4C39.25             57.3
   1308+326           101.5
   OQ208              113.2

  Barry Clark estimates from predictions by Ketan Desai of IPM scattering sizes 
  that the Sun will cause amplitude reductions on the  longest VLBA baselines 
  at a solar distance of 60deg F^(-0.6) where F is in GHz. 
  For common VLBI bands, this is: 
       327 MHz        117. deg 
       610 MHz         81. deg 
       1.6 GHz         45. deg 
       2.3 GHz         36. deg 
       5.0 GHz         23. deg 
       8.4 GHz         17. deg 
      15.0 GHz         12. deg 
      22.0 GHz          9. deg 
      43.0 GHz          6. deg
